- Title
Elevated [CO<sub>2</sub>] and growth temperature have a small positive effect on photosynthetic thermotolerance of Pinus taeda seedlings.
- Authors
Wertin, Timothy; Bauweraerts, Ingvar; Mannaerts, Tim; Steppe, Kathy; McGuire, Mary; Teskey, Robert
- Abstract
The article presents research on the photosynthetic thermotolerance of Pinus taeda seedlings; specifically, how growth temperature affects the response of net photosynthesis to high temperatures, with information on how elevated carbon dioxide (CO2) levels increased net photosynthesis at high temperatures.
